Determine Your Niche
One of the most important steps in building a successful blog is determining your niche. What will your blog be about? Will it focus on a specific topic, such as cooking or travel? Or will it cover a broader range of subjects? The key here is to choose a niche that you’re passionate about and that you have expertise in. This will allow you to create high-quality content that resonates with your readers.
Create Quality Content
Speaking of high-quality content, that’s exactly what you should be striving to create for your blog. Take the time to research your topics thoroughly, and craft posts that are informative, engaging, and well-written. Don’t just throw up any old thing and hope it sticks – take pride in your work and make sure it’s something you’d be proud to share with others.
Stay Consistent
Consistency is key when it comes to building a successful blog. Make a schedule for yourself and stick to it – whether that means posting once a week or twice a day. Your readers will come to expect new content from you, and if you’re not delivering, they’ll quickly lose interest.
Promote Your Blog
You can have the best content in the world, but if no one knows about it, what’s the point? Take the time to promote your blog on social media, through email marketing, and by reaching out to other bloggers in your niche. The more people who know about your blog, the more likely they are to become loyal readers.
Engage With Your Readers
Building a successful blog isn’t just about creating content – it’s also about creating a community. Take the time to engage with your readers by responding to comments, asking for feedback, and even featuring some of their work on your blog. The more your readers feel like they’re a part of what you’re doing, the more invested they’ll become in your success.
Learn SEO
Search engine optimization (SEO) is a critical component of building a successful blog. By optimizing your content for search engines, you’ll be able to attract more traffic to your site and increase your visibility online. Take the time to learn about keywords, meta descriptions, and other SEO best practices to ensure your content is as discoverable as possible.
Network With Other Bloggers
Building relationships with other bloggers in your niche can be incredibly beneficial for your blog. Not only can you learn from each other and share ideas, but you can also cross-promote each other’s content and tap into each other’s audiences. Take the time to attend conferences or reach out to other bloggers online to start building these valuable connections.
Track Your Results
Finally, it’s important to track your results to determine what’s working and what isn’t. Use analytics tools to see how much traffic your blog is getting, which posts are the most popular, and where your readers are coming from. This will allow you to make data-driven decisions about your content strategy and help you continue to grow your blog over time.

4. How can I monetize my blog?
There are several ways to monetize your blog, including:
- Displaying ads through Google AdSense or other ad networks
- Affiliate marketing by promoting products and earning a commission on sales
- Selling digital or physical products, such as e-books or merchandise
- Offering services related to your niche, such as consulting or coaching
- Collaborating with brands for sponsored content or product reviews
